Understanding Hammer Blades and Their Applications
Hammer blades are components found in a variety of tools, including rotary hammers and pneumatic tools. Their primary function is to deliver robust force while maintaining controlled precision. Whether you’re engaged in demolition work or intricate woodwork, hammer blades play a crucial role in obtaining the desired results.
The integration of high-quality materials in manufacturing these blades significantly influences their performance. Titanium-coated or carbide-tipped hammer blades, for instance, provide lasting durability and resistance to wear and tear. This means less frequent replacements and reduced downtime, ultimately leading to increased productivity on the job site.
Choosing the Right Hammer Blades for Specific Tasks
To maximize efficiency, it's essential to choose hammer blades that match the specific requirements of your tasks. Different types of hammer blades are available, each designed for distinct applications. For example, masonry hammer blades are ideal for breaking concrete, while wood hammer blades work better for tasks involving timber. Tailoring your choice of hammer blade to your specific needs ensures optimal performance and minimizes the risk of injury or damage.
When selecting hammer blades, consider factors such as the thickness of material you will be working with and the desired finish. For heavy-duty tasks, a thicker, more robust hammer blade is suitable, while finer, more delicate work may require a thinner blade. It's crucial to assess the compatibility of hammer blades with your existing tools as well to ensure seamless integration.
